Sam in Biology: SAM-e and Its Role

Our text also touches upon a "Sam" from the biological world: SAM-e. This stands for S-Adenosylmethionine. It's described as carrying an activated methyl group, shown in red in the diagram, with AR representing adenosine. This SAM-e is a very important methyl donor. It plays a significant physiological role in most methylation reactions inside cells. It's the methyl donor for over 100 different methyltransferase enzyme-catalyzed reactions in the human body. There's also a mention of CRISPR-SAM technology. This is a gene activation technique, which is quite powerful. It's based on the CRISPR-Cas9 system but uses a modified dCas9 protein that doesn't have nuclease activity.
